I want to add a calendar like the picture. And also I want to write an explanation in the boxes.
How can i do this?

For your requirement, I would recommend you to use Calendar by Akvelon:
https://appsource.microsoft.com/en-us/product/power-bi-visuals/WA104381179?tab=Overview
It is not possible to write on a visual, visuals in power bi only reflect the data you are already have in the datesource. The only workaround maybe to write in the datasource, e.g. create a calendar column and text column in Excel, put the calendar column as Date and text column as tootips, every time you write in the text column, just save and refresh in power bi.
